I'm a PhD candidate in the Technology and Social Behavior program at Northwestern University, and a member of the Community Data Science Collective. I am advised by Aaron Shaw.
My research revolves around understanding newcomer mobilization/socialization in peer production communities, and designing field experiments for online environments.
Projects in progress include a paper on The Wikipedia Adventure, a tutorial that helps orient new editors that join Wikipedia.
